Ball (NYSE:BALL) Price Target Increased to $70.00 by Analysts at JPMorgan Chase & Co.

Ball (NYSE:BALLFree Report) had its price target boosted by JPMorgan Chase & Co. from $59.00 to $70.00 in a research note issued to investors on Wednesday, Benzinga reports. The brokerage currently has a neutral rating on the stock.

BALL has been the subject of a number of other research reports. Bank of America raised shares of Ball from an underperform rating to a buy rating and raised their price target for the stock from $61.00 to $72.00 in a report on Monday, March 4th. Jefferies Financial Group raised their price target on shares of Ball from $69.00 to $78.00 and gave the stock a buy rating in a report on Friday, March 22nd. Robert W. Baird raised their price target on shares of Ball from $62.00 to $70.00 and gave the stock a neutral rating in a report on Monday. Morgan Stanley initiated coverage on shares of Ball in a report on Monday, March 18th. They issued an equal weight rating and a $68.00 price target for the company. Finally, Barclays reaffirmed an equal weight rating and issued a $71.00 price target (up previously from $66.00) on shares of Ball in a report on Thursday, April 4th. One research anal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, ten have issued a hold rating and three have given a buy rating to the company’s st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, Ball presently has an average rating of Hold and a consensus price target of $69.15.

Ball (NYSE:BALLGet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Friday, April 26th. The company reported $0.68 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.56 by $0.12. Ball had a net margin of 31.42% and a return on equity of 21.79%. The company had revenue of $2.87 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$3.23 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$0.69 earnings per share. Ball’s revenue for the quarter was down 17.6%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Ball will post 3.1 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Ball Announces Dividend

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, June 17th. Investors of record on Monday, June 3rd will be given a dividend of $0.20 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, May 31st. This represents a $0.80 annualized dividend and a yield of 1.17%. Ball’s dividend payout ratio is presently 6.02%.

Ball announced that its board has approved a stock buyback plan on Wednesday, April 24th that permits the company to buyback 40,000,000 outstanding shares. This buyback authorization permits the company to buy shares of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are typically an indication that the company’s board believes its shares are undervalued.

Ball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Ball Corporation supplies aluminum packaging products for the beverage, personal care, and household products industries in the United States, Brazil, and internationally. The company manufactures and sells aluminum beverage containers to fillers of carbonated soft drinks, beer, energy drinks, and other beverages.
